foreignreign
Apr 26, 2012, 06:16 PM
The character design you set up for the characters can be saved (ie: all the make-up/hair/etc stuff), just to clarify.

It's one of the bottom options at the character creation screen where you get to mess with all the features. I'm not at the screen right now but if memory serves it's the 3rd to last option. 2nd to last ought to be load a character.

I looked in the Esthe Shop (makeup shop) and to my knowledge there is no way to save a character after initial character creation, probably because you can get the extra haircuts and such in game so they don't want you to be able to save that character then load a character up when you create a new one with extra hairstyles.

Guess you gotta try to recreate your current character as a new one to save it, maybe take a screenshot and do a side by side of your current character in windowed character creation with the screenshot open next to it.

I actually just got finished doing this because I had made some changes after creation. What I did is open up 4 different slider windows and took a screenshot. Brought up another 4 and did the same and repeated as necessary. Now I didn't want to have to do a side by side comparison so I popped open rainmeter and loaded my pictures as skins. I set transparency to 50%, enabled click-thru and set it to stay on top. At that point all I had to do is line up the sliders with the transparent ones and then save.

Takes a bit of work but I figured it was easier than switching between 2 windows and taking your best guess. You could use any program that lets you overlay an image but I already had rainmeter and couldn't think of anything else that could do it.
